- Hydrostatic head - i.e. the height to which the slurry must be lifted in the piping system.
- Process speed doesn’t have anything to do with choosing slurry pump impeller, but it does have an effect on the life of slurry pump impeller. It is important to find the sweet spot that allows the slurry pump to run as slow as possible, but fast enough to keep solids from settling and clogging. If pumping too fast, the slurry can quickly erode the impeller due to its abrasive nature. This is why it is important to select a larger impeller if possible.

Selecting the right pump for slurries is critical to get the most bang for your buck. Basic pump components, such as the impeller size and design, material of construction, and discharge configurations must be considered to ensure the pump will hold up against the wear caused by an abrasive slurry. Slurry pumps are generally larger in size when compared to low-viscosity liquid pumps and usually require more horsepower to operate because they're less efficient. Bearings and shafts must be more rugged and rigid as well.

Government incentives and tax credits can also influence the overall cost of solar panel installation. Many regions offer rebates, tax credits, and other financial assistance programs to encourage the use of renewable energy. For example, in the United States, the federal solar tax credit allows homeowners to deduct a significant percentage of the costs associated with solar installation from their federal taxes. This financial support can effectively reduce the upfront cost, making solar energy more accessible.

Typically, a 1.5-ton air conditioner consumes around 1.5 to 2 kilowatts (kW) per hour when running. The actual electricity consumption may vary based on factors such as the unit's energy efficiency rating, the ambient temperature, and usage patterns. For estimation, if the unit operates for eight hours a day, it could consume approximately 12 to 16 kWh daily. Over a month, this can add up to 360 to 480 kWh, depending on usage.
